Kevin Durant: 'I needed to be aggressive'

Durant: 'I needed to be aggressive'

Kevin Durant has said that he told himself to be "aggressive" during the Oklahoma City Thunder's game against the Memphis Grizzlies.

The NBA's leading points scorer led the team with 37 points in their 113-107 win, ending a three-game losing streak.

The 25-year-old told reporters: "I just told myself to be aggressive, to score. That's all I said to myself at half. I was frustrated with the shots I was taking. I felt that I wasn't disciplined. I worked my fundamentals. I just wanted to be aggressive to score. I think that's what my team needed.

"It feels great. You never take it for granted. We learned a lesson after losing three in a row. It's tough to swallow, so it's good to get a W."

The Thunder host the Charlotte Bobcats tomorrow.
